How Do These Little Cleaning Robots Work?
At their core, robot vacuum cleaners are marvels of engineering, combining various technologies to navigate and clean autonomously. They are essentially mini, self-propelled vacuum geared up with sensing units, motors, and sophisticated software. While models vary in intricacy, the fundamental concepts stay consistent:

Navigation and Mapping: Early robot vacuums relied on bump-and-go navigation, randomly bouncing around up until the whole floor was covered. Modern versions are much more intelligent. Many use innovative innovations such as:
- Infrared Sensors: These sensors find challenges and walls, permitting the robot to change direction and prevent crashes.
- Cliff Sensors: Located on the underside, these sensing units avoid the robot from falling down stairs or off ledges.
- Gyroscopes and Accelerometers: These internal sensors track the robot's motion and orientation, improving navigation precision.
- Visual Simultaneous Localization and Mapping (vSLAM): Higher-end models utilize cameras and advanced algorithms to develop a map of the home in real-time. This enables organized cleaning paths and targeted cleaning.
- LiDAR (Light Detection and Ranging): Another sophisticated mapping innovation utilizing laser beams to produce extremely accurate maps of the environment. LiDAR-equipped robots are often more efficient in low-light conditions.
Suction and Cleaning Systems: Just like traditional vacuum cleaners, robot vacuums use suction to raise dust, dirt, and debris from floorings. They usually feature:
- Main Brushroll: A rotating brush roll at the bottom agitates carpets and sweeps particles towards the suction inlet. Some models have actually specialized brush rolls for various floor types.
- Side Brushes: These extend out to tidy along edges and corners, successfully sweeping particles into the path of the main brushroll.
- Suction Motor: The power of the suction motor figures out the cleaning effectiveness, particularly on carpets and for pet hair. Suction power is often determined in Pascals (Pa).
- Filtering Systems: Most robot vacuums make use of filters to trap dust and allergens, enhancing air quality. HEPA filters are especially reliable at capturing fine particles.
Battery and Charging: Robot vacuums are powered by rechargeable batteries, usually Lithium-ion. Battery life varies depending on the model and settings, ranging from 60 to 120 minutes or more on a single charge. When the battery is low, or after finishing a cleaning cycle, many robotics immediately return to their charging dock.
A Spectrum of Cleaning Capabilities: Types of Robot Vacuum Cleaners
The marketplace for robot vacuum varies, offering designs with differing features and price points to deal with different requirements and budget plans. Here are some common classifications:
Basic Robot Vacuums: These entry-level designs focus on core cleaning functionality. They typically feature bump-and-go navigation, fundamental suction, and timers for scheduled cleaning. They are ideal for smaller homes or those brand-new to robot vacuum innovation.
Smart Mapping Robot Vacuums: Equipped with vSLAM or LiDAR, these robots create comprehensive maps of your home. This makes it possible for systematic cleaning patterns, room-by-room cleaning, "no-go zones" that you can specify in an app, and even targeted area cleaning. They are significantly more efficient and extensive than standard models.
Robot Vacuum and Mop Combos: These flexible devices integrate vacuuming and mopping functionalities. They generally have a water tank and a mopping pad accessory. While they might not change devoted mops for deep cleaning, they are excellent for maintaining difficult floors and light mopping.
Self-Emptying Robot Vacuums: A game-changer for convenience, self-emptying robotics return to a docking station that not just charges them however also instantly clears their dustbin into a larger, sealed container. This significantly lowers the frequency of manual dustbin emptying, typically long lasting weeks or perhaps months.
Pet-Specific Robot Vacuums: Designed to deal with pet hair effectively, these models often feature more powerful suction, tangle-free brush rolls, and enhanced purification to record irritants and pet dander.
The Plethora of Perks: Benefits of Robot Vacuum Cleaners
The popularity of robot vacuum cleaners comes from the many advantages they use, substantially simplifying home cleaning routines:
Time Savings: Perhaps the most considerable benefit is the time conserved. Robot vacuums handle floor cleaning autonomously, releasing up your time for more enjoyable activities or other important tasks.
Convenience and Automation: Set a cleaning schedule, and your robot vacuum will immediately clean your floors, even when you are away from home. This effortless cleaning contributes to a consistently cleaner home environment.
Consistent Cleaning: Robot vacuums can clean up more often than manual vacuuming, maintaining a greater level of cleanliness. Routine, automatic cleaning can avoid dirt and dust buildup, especially in hectic households.
Pet Hair Management: For pet owners, robot vacuums are important. They effectively tackle pet hair on numerous floor types, decreasing irritants and keeping homes cleaner. Pet-specific designs are especially skilled at this job.
Reaching Under Furniture: Their low profile enables robot vacuums to clean under beds, sofas, and other furnishings, areas often missed with standard vacuums.
Smart Home Integration: Many modern robot vacuums can be controlled through smartphone apps and incorporated with smart home environments like Alexa or Google Assistant, offering voice control and advanced scheduling options.

Maintaining Your Autonomous Assistant: Care and Upkeep
To guarantee your robot vacuum operates efficiently and lasts longer, routine maintenance is necessary:
Empty the Dustbin Regularly: Even self-emptying designs need occasional emptying of the base station container. For non-self-emptying models, empty the dustbin after each cleaning cycle or as required.
Tidy the Brush Rolls and Side Brushes: Hair, particles, and threads can collect on the brushes. Regularly remove and clean them to maintain ideal cleaning efficiency.
Replace Filters Periodically: Filters need to be replaced according to the maker's recommendations to keep reliable purification and suction.
Clean Sensors: Wipe sensing units with a soft, dry fabric to make sure accurate navigation and obstacle detection.
Look for Obstructions: Before running the robot, clear any little things, cords, or loose carpets that might get tangled in the brushes or obstruct the robot's path.

Regularly Asked Questions (FAQs) about Robot Vacuum Cleaners
Q1: Are robot vacuum cleaners as reliable as traditional vacuums?
A: Modern robot vacuums, especially higher-end models, can be extremely efficient at cleaning numerous floor types. While they might not have the raw power of some high-end upright vacuums for deep cleaning heavy carpets, they stand out at everyday maintenance cleaning and are frequently enough for many family needs, particularly on hard floors and low-pile carpets.
Q2: How long do robot vacuum cleaners last?
A: The life-span of a robot vacuum depends on the brand name, model, use, and upkeep. Generally, you can anticipate a great quality robot vacuum to last for 3-5 years or perhaps longer with correct care. Battery life is a key factor, and batteries may need replacement after a couple of years.
Q3: Can robot vacuum damage furnishings or walls?
A: Most contemporary robot vacuums have sensing units to detect challenges and avoid accidents. Nevertheless, it's still a good idea to clear clutter and delicate things from the robot's path. Some models permit you to establish virtual walls or no-go zones to avoid them from entering particular areas.
Q4: Are robot vacuum noisy?
A: Robot vacuums do produce sound, but usually, they are quieter than standard upright vacuums. Sound levels vary in between models and suction settings. Try to find designs with lower decibel ratings if noise is an issue.
Q5: Can robot vacuum clean pet hair efficiently?
A: Yes, many robot vacuums are developed particularly for pet hair and are really reliable at picking it up from numerous floor types. Look for designs with strong suction, tangle-free brush rolls, and HEPA filters to trap pet irritants.
Q6: Do I still need a regular vacuum if I have a robot vacuum?
A: For the majority of families, a robot vacuum can substantially decrease the requirement for regular vacuuming. Nevertheless, you may still need a standard vacuum for area cleaning, deep cleaning carpets, or cleaning furnishings and upholstery, depending upon your particular cleaning needs.
Q7: How much do robot vacuum cleaners cost?
A: Prices differ widely, varying from under ₤ 200 for fundamental designs to over ₤ 1000 for high-end designs with sophisticated functions like smart mapping, self-emptying, and mopping.
